It’s part of a global powerhouse operating in 20 countries with a €19.2 billion turnover in 2024.
In the UK & Ireland, the company delivers multi‑disciplinary projects—from town regeneration to smart energy systems.
Expertise spans technical services, facilities management, low‑carbon energy, green mobility, district energy and decentralised renewables.
Typical projects include hospital energy upgrades, heat networks at universities, public sector building retrofits and urban regeneration schemes.
A standout fact: it rebranded from ENGIE in mid‑2021 to sharpen focus and agility in technical and energy services.
Now led by a locally appointed CEO, it combines global scale with regional delivery—blending international muscle with UK‑Ireland focus.

Environment + Sustainability
Net Zero by 2035
Climate Commitments
Aiming for Scope 1 and 2 emissions neutrality by 2035, with Scope 3 targets set for 2050 and a 52% reduction by 2030.
3,000 Electrified Vehicles
Clean Fleet
Transitioning to an electrified fleet of 3,000 vehicles and phasing out diesel generators to improve air quality.
10,000 Trees Planted
Reforestation Efforts
Over 10,000 trees have been planted since 2019 through the Tree Fund initiative.
Over 2 Mt CO₂ Savings
Carbon Reduction Impact
The Carbon Shift initiative has identified over 2 million tonnes of CO₂ savings, along with £500 million in client cost savings and £400 million in public funding.
SBTi validation confirms alignment with the 1.5°C Paris Agreement trajectory.
Holds ISO 14001 certification for environmental management, supported by ISO 9001 and ISO 45001 standards.
Waste reduction through circular-economy partnerships and closed-loop recycling training programs.
Provides smart building solutions, EV infrastructure, water-usage reduction, and biodiversity safeguards.
Follows an integrated ESG ('Planet') strategy, with quarterly reporting via the IMPACT Manifesto governance framework.
Inclusion & Diversity
DE&I vision: “enable a culture which values difference and delivers fairness for all”
“Be Yourself” strategy structured around six pillars: Inclusive Culture; Leadership & Governance; The Talent Journey; Policies & Ways of Working; Community & Supply Chain; Driving Performance
Six employee‑led networks: AccessAbility; Encompass (LGBTQ+); RISE (ethnic minorities); Veterans & Reservists; Women Together; Working Parents; plus Young Professionals
External partnerships: Business in the Community, Business Disability Forum, Inclusive Employers, Stonewall
Annual objective‑setting includes mandatory DE&I goals for all employees
Executive sponsorship via CFO and Head of DE&I; accountability embedded in governance
Focus on attracting, recruiting, developing and retaining diverse talent for high‑performing culture
